This is a cofermented mix of 53% Tannat and 47% Malbec. It's rich and loaded with black fruits—berry, cherry and cassis. There's a sharp streak of dark chocolate also, and plenty of acidity. The finish feels somewhat attenuated, but decanting helps to open it up a bit, and another couple of years of bottle age would be optimal. Paul Gregutt
